Art and the Victorian Middle Class: Money and the Making of Cultural Identity
Published in Hardcover by Cambridge University Press (1996-09-28)
Author: Dianne Sachko Macleod

excellent,reveals the significant role of the 19thC. patron
Helpful Votes: 5 out of 5 total.
Review Date: 1999-10-16
This well researched interdisciplinary study shows the somewhat complex relationship between the `artist' and the 19th century marketplace. The importance of patronage and the idiosyncracies of inidividual taste and control are carefully revealed. The north/south divide in terms of taste and preference for subject matter proves another interesting dimension in this fascinatingly detailed study. In short, there is so much, it is an excellent reference manual for anyone interested in this period of art history. You will want to return time and time again. It is just a shame, that although the quality of research, writing and production justifies its price, it will neverthesless be beyond the pocket of most students and enthusiasts of this important period of art history.

The Art of Dance in Education (Teacher's Books)
Published in Paperback by A&C Black (1997-10)
Author: Jacqueline M. Smith-Autard

This text provides a theoretical framework for good practice in the art of dance in education in which the processes of creating, performing and appreciating dances develop skills, knowledge and understanding in dance and contribute towards artistic, aesthetic and cultural education. The first section of the book looks at a combination of old models and new practice - referred to as the "mid-way" approach - and gives the theoretical basis. The second, third and fourth sections describe the theoretical framework of good practice in dance education in primary, secondary and higher education. The fifth section contains further lesson plans, schemes of work, lecture programmes and criteria of assessment across the sectors.

Arthur Conan Doyle: A Life (Naxos Audio)
Published in Audio CD by Naxos Audiobooks (2001-10)
Author: Hesketh Pearson

Sir Arthur Conan Doyle (1859-1930) is best known as the creator of the fictional detective Sherlock Holmes. This outstanding biography by Hesketh Pearson (and wonderfully narrated by Tim Pigott-Smith) reveals Doyle's many other accomplishments, including how he came to the profession of medicine, his activities as a war correspondent, his eventual interest in spiritualism, as well as his many other writings. Ironically, Doyle felt his Sherlock Holmes stories to be the least of his literary works while prizing his now largely forgotten major historical novels. Here too is the story of Doyle as a husband, including the death of his first wife and the enduring affection of his second marriage. A true "rags to riches" tale, Arthur Conan Doyle: A Life is a technically flawless production with musical interludes and cues that is a "must" for anyone who has ever thrilled at one of his immortal stories.

Arthur the King
Published in Paperback by BBC Books (1990-11-08)
Author: Graeme Fife

From the DJ back cover: "Who was King Arthur? Variously depicted as the boy who drew the sword from the stone, Celtic freedom fighter pitted against the invading Saxons, and refined and noble monarch married to the beautiful Queen Guenever [sic], he has for centuries inspired storytellers of Europe.

Graeme Fife traces the development of Arthurian literature from its emergence in the mist-filled valleys of the Celtic heartlands of Britain to the candle-lit-banqueting halls of the court of Eleanor of Aquitaine. He examines the great Arthurian themes of chivalry, courtly love, hunting, heraldry and pageantry, magic and the Holy Grail and argues convincingly that the rise of the romances was inextricably linked to the development of the Christian Crusading movement. Ever present is the immortal figure of Arthur himself, once and future king.
